A sterile medical device is a product that is placed on the market in a sterile condition and labelled accordingly. Regulation (EU) 2017/745 treats this condition as the result of design, validated sterilisation, suitable packaging, and controlled manufacturing. Annex I, Chapter II, Section 11 requires that sterility is ensured when the product is placed on the market and maintained under the specified transport and storage conditions until the sterility-maintaining packaging is opened. The term “sterile” is therefore a statement about a validated process and a defined packaging system, not the result of testing the individual product.

MDR requirements for products supplied sterile

Section 11 of Annex I, Chapter II is structured in tiers. Section 11.3 requires that a specified microbial status is maintained after the product is placed on the market. For products supplied sterile, Section 11.4 additionally requires that the integrity of the sterility-maintaining packaging is clearly evident to the end user. Section 11.5 links the term “sterile” to validated procedures for processing, manufacturing, packaging, and sterilisation; Section 11.6 links it to manufacturing under controlled conditions. Section 11.8 requires that labelling makes it possible to distinguish between otherwise identical products placed on the market sterile and non-sterile.

Sterile barrier system and packaging validation

Central to this is the sterile barrier system: the minimum packaging that prevents the ingress of microorganisms and allows aseptic presentation. EN ISO 11607-1 governs the design and testing of sterile barrier and packaging systems for products sterilised in their final packaging; EN ISO 11607-2 governs validation of forming, sealing, and assembly processes. Evidence must be provided for material suitability, seal strength and integrity, resistance to transport and handling, and maintenance of the barrier function over the stated shelf life, supported by accelerated and real-time ageing. EN ISO 13485 sets out specific requirements for sterile products in Section 7.5.5 and requires validation of sterilisation processes and sterile barrier systems in Section 7.5.7.

Class Is and limited involvement of the Notified Body

Under Article 52(7), manufacturers of Class I products generally declare conformity under their own responsibility. However, if a Class I product is placed on the market sterile, the manufacturer must apply the procedures set out in Annex IX, Chapters I and III, or Annex XI, Part A. The involvement of the Notified Body is explicitly limited to aspects related to establishing, securing, and maintaining sterile conditions; this configuration is referred to as Class Is. The Notified Body therefore assesses neither the clinical evaluation nor the technical documentation otherwise, but its identification number appears alongside the CE marking.

Labelling and maintenance of the sterile condition

Annex I, Chapter III, Section 23.2(l) requires, for products supplied sterile, an indication of the sterile condition and the sterilisation method. Section 23.3 specifies the information to be provided on the sterile packaging, including its identification as sterile packaging, the declaration of the sterile condition, the sterilisation method, and the manufacturer’s name and address. The stated shelf life marks the end of the period for which barrier integrity and product performance are supported by evidence. A damaged or opened sterile barrier removes the product’s declared status regardless of the expiry date; instructions for checking the packaging and for aseptic removal therefore form part of the product information.

Distinction from products supplied non-sterile and reprocessed products

This must be distinguished from products that are supplied non-sterile and are only sterilised in the healthcare facility. In this case, the manufacturer is not responsible for the sterile condition, but for instructions and evidence of reprocessability; the information obligations are governed by EN ISO 17664-1. Also to be distinguished is the reprocessing of single-use devices under Article 17, which is only permitted with national authorisation and imposes manufacturer obligations on the reprocessor. Finally, product sterility must not be equated with the cleanliness concept of manufacturing areas: cleanrooms control bioburden; they do not demonstrate a sterile end state. Relevance for clinical trials

In clinical investigations, investigational devices are often provided sterile without CE marking. The sponsor must therefore demonstrate in the documentation under Annex XV that the sterilisation processes and sterile barrier system for the investigational batches are validated, that shelf-life data cover the study duration, and that labelling and storage conditions are complied with at the investigational site. Damaged sterile packaging constitutes a product defect and must be recorded separately from adverse events, as it triggers different assessment and reporting pathways.

Operationally, this requires close integration of study logistics and quality management: batch assignment, monitoring of storage conditions, control of expiry dates, and traceability from the sterilisation lot to the study participant. If packaging, processes, or suppliers are changed during the study, the impact on sterility and shelf life must be assessed in advance. Frequently Asked Questions (FAQ)

Does a Class I product in a sterile condition require a Notified Body?

Yes, with a limited scope. Under Article 52(7), involvement is limited to aspects related to establishing, securing, and maintaining sterile conditions. The remaining declaration of conformity remains the manufacturer’s responsibility.

Does a product lose its sterile status if the outer packaging is damaged?

The decisive factor is the packaging that maintains the sterile condition. If this sterile barrier is damaged or opened, the product is no longer considered sterile. If the outer packaging is damaged, the barrier must be checked and documented.

How is the shelf life of a sterile product justified?

Through ageing studies of the product and packaging system in accordance with EN ISO 11607-1, supplemented by transport simulation and integrity testing. Accelerated ageing allows a provisional determination, which must be confirmed by real-time data.
